首页
学习
活动
专区
圈层
工具
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

#rebase

git 中 merge 和 rebase 小记

磊叔的技术博客

两次提交记录;这里基于前面提到的 git pull 行为,如果我们期望 rebase-dev 的提交不包括 rebase-dev2 的提交,但是从 log 看,...

8700

不会还有人没有用过git rebase合并分支吧?一文详解git merge与git rebase区别

IT_陈寒

在团队协作开发中,版本控制工具Git是必不可少的。Git提供了多种方式来管理分支,其中最常用的就是git merge和git rebase。这两种方法都能合并分...

66510

git 清除已提交的记录 git 清除本地commit提交记录

Qiuner

如果你不想保留当前更改,你也可以简单地将它们暂存起来,然后在完成 rebase 后再恢复它们:

39120

【知识】可视化理解git中的cherry-pick、merge、rebase

小锋学长生活大爆炸

如果我们在 main 分支上运行 git merge feature,Git 会创建一个新的合并提交,将 feature 分支的更改合并到 main 分支。

19910

Git merge 各种参数以及与 rebase比较

麦克马

Fast-forward 是指 Master 合并 Feature 时候发现 Master 当前节点一直和 Feature 的根节点相同,没有发生改变,那么 M...

15810

深入理解 git 一切皆 commit

jgrass

git 入门教程推荐: 简介 - Git教程 - 廖雪峰的官方网站 Git入门图文教程(1.5W字40图)🔥🔥—深入浅出、图文并茂 - 安木夕 - 博客园

14000

gitee和宝塔命令相关内容

FGGIT

================================================

7510

新来的CTO不允许使用merge

程序员的园

在多人开发的项目中,必定存在合并代码的场景,而合并代码的方式主要有两种:merge和rebase。虽然merge和rebase都可以实现代码合并,但两者却大相径...

15610

你合并代码用 merge 还是用 rebase?

搜云库技术团队

在日常的开发工作中,我们经常需要将分支上的代码合并到主分支。无论是代码评审通过后的合并,还是在开发过程中同步主分支的更新,合并代码都是必不可少的操作。两种常见的...

48310

git 清除已提交的记录 git 清除本地commit提交记录

Qiuner

如果你不想保留当前更改,你也可以简单地将它们暂存起来,然后在完成 rebase 后再恢复它们:

43210

合并分支用rebase还是merge?

winty

腾讯 | 前端开发 (已认证)

实际开发工作的时候,我们都是在自己的分支开发,然后将自己的分合并到主分支,那合并分支用2种操作,这2种操作有什么区别呢?

18210

Fatal Not possible to fast-forward, aborting

猫头虎

git是一个很好用的版本管理工具,然而,有时候一些冲突还是让人很郁闷的。 遇到过两次merge报错,是在不同的情形下出现的。

35910

Git Merge vs. Git Rebase: 选择正确的合并策略

coderidea

"永远不要在公共分支上使用 git rebase"。这是因为变基会改变历史,可能导致团队成员间的历史不一致,从而引起混乱。

1.4K10

git rebase -i合并多次提交

CBeann

自己写代码的时候修改了bug就提交一次,发现提交日志很乱,所以有必要合并多次提交,这个点有必要学习一下

22210

面试字节时:合并分支中 rebase 和 merge 的区别?

zz_jesse

实际开发工作的时候,我们都是在自己的分支开发,然后将自己的分合并到主分支,那合并分支用2种操作,这2种操作有什么区别呢?

32410

git fatal: bad object refs/heads 解决方案

捞月亮的小北

1.4K10

fatal: refusing to merge unrelated histories報錯咋辦

JavaEdge

如果你确实需要合并两个分支,但它们的历史记录确实不相交,那你可以先把你想要合并到当前分支的那个分支“rebase”到当前分支,然后再合并。

67610

【版本管理 | Git】Git rebase 命令最佳实践!确定不来看看?

计算机魔术师

Git 的 rebase 操作是用于将一个分支的提交移动到另一个分支上的操作。它可以改变提交历史、合并代码以及整理分支结构。下面是对 Git rebase 操作...

44010

rebase current onto selected作用

用户3519280

"rebase current onto selected"是一个版本控制工具中的命令,通常用于将当前分支的修改合并到已选定的分支中,以保持代码库的整洁性和可维...

75440

git 更新历史提交

王云峰

git rebase 是用来修改git commit的命令,提供了非常多的功能。这里我们用git rebase -i来交互式地修改某次commit。

30830
领券